We compared two Desktop platform GPUs: 2GB VRAM Radeon R7 360 and 1024MB VRAM Radeon HD 8450 OEM to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
AMD Radeon R7 360 's Advantages
Released 2 years and 5 months late
Boost Clock1050MHz
More VRAM (2GB vs 1GB)
Larger VRAM bandwidth (96.00GB/s vs 10.67GB/s)
608 additional rendering cores
AMD Radeon HD 8450 OEM 's Advantages
Lower TDP (18W vs 100W)
